The rise of food banks is a sign of the times. Delays in benefit payments are about 31 % of referrals for help with food but a significant amount of people in work (19 %) is the second most common motive for a referral due to simply "low income",  according to the Trussell Trust who run 350 plus  food banks.  What with zero hour contracts no wonder the poor and disadvantaged seem to get left behind. Somehow we need to reverse this trend as, all i see at the moment, a situation that will not improve and in fact worsen.

The late Tony Benn once said that "people in debt become hopeless,and hopeless people don't vote".
